Three killed, 24 injured as bus falls into river in Jharkhand's Giridih

At least three persons were killed and 24 others injured when a bus fell into a river from a bridge in Jharkhand.

At least three persons were killed and 24 others injured when a bus fell into a river from a bridge in Jharkhand’s Giridih district on Saturday night, police said. The accident took place at Giridih Dumri Road around 8.40 pm when the bus fell into the Barakar river while on way to Giridih from Ranchi, Giridih Sub-Divisional Police Officer, Anil Kumar told PTI. ”More details cannot be assessed right now as rescue and relief operations are being carried,” the official said.
